The Salvation Army
The Salvation Army offers free baby stuff to households in need through a quite a few programs, along with:
Baby gift bags
These bags are commonly filled with diapers, wipes, formula, diapers rash cream, shampoo, a blanket, book, toy and multiple clothing. They are available to expectant mothers and families with newborns through the Salvation Army’s food banks, shelters, and other social service programs.
Breakfast with Baby
This program offers spiritual and material support for households in monetary need who have a child under twelve months of age or a mom who is at least seven months pregnant. On the second Saturday of each month, households can attend a breakfast and then keep gently-used baby clothes, toys, books, strollers, and other items. They additionally get hold of a bundle of diapers for each eligible child.
Diaper bank
The Salvation Army operates diaper banks in lots of communities to offer diapers to households in need. Diapers are a primary necessity for children, but they may be costly. The Salvation Army’s diaper banks assist to make sure that all babies have access to the diapers they need.
To discover more about the way to get free baby stuff from The Salvation Army, you may contact your neighborhood Salvation Army workplace or go to their website.

How to find out if a church in your area helps with baby stuff?
You can begin by contacting your neighborhood church or searching online. Many churches have websites or social media pages where they list the services they offer. You can likewise call the church office and ask about their child assistance programs.
What are the eligibility criteria for getting help from a church with baby stuff?
The eligibility criteria vary from church to church. Some churches only assist families who are contributors in their congregation, at the same time as others are open to anyone in need. Some churches can also require households to meet certain income or residency requirements.
How to apply for help from a church with baby stuff?
The application procedure also varies from church to church. Some churches have online applications, even as others require you to be available in person to apply. You will need to offer some simple documents about your family, along with your profits and household size. You may also need to offer proof of hardship, along with a current utility bill or food stamp receipt.
